WebJan 30, 2024 · In under a year, Tyson became one of the top Black models globally, shooting spreads for magazines like Ebony, Jet, and eventually Vogue. Tyson thrived in the fashion world. She earned $65 a week at her modelling peak – a substantial amount in ’50s money – and captured other creatives’ attention.
